Late Danish double stuns Portugal; Sweden and Albania also win

Denmark scored two goals in the last two minutes to stun Portugal and snatch a 3-2 victory in Lisbon. The hosts led through a 42nd-minute strike by Manchester United winger Nani until Arsenal's Nicklas Bendtner drew Denmark level eight minutes from time. Carlos Queiroz's men looked to have ridden the storm when Chelsea playmaker Deco restored their lead with an 85th-minute penalty. But Christian Poulsen and Daniel Jensen struck in the last two minutes of normal time to shock the home crowd and grab all three points.

Joint leaders

That means Denmark are joint leaders of Group One on four points with Sweden and Albania, who both claimed home victories on Wednesday. Sweden recorded a 2-1 win over Hungary after drawing 0-0 with Albania in their opening qualifier. Kim Kallstrom broke the deadlock in the 55th minute before Samuel Holmen doubled Sweden's lead 10 minutes later, while substitute Gergely Rudolf gave Hungary a consolation at the death. Albania enjoyed a 3-0 win over Malta with Erjon Bogdani scoring on the stroke of half-time before Klodian Duro and Armand Dallku struck in the last six minutes to clinch victory.
